The Best Photography Of The Week
The Best Photography Of The Week
Oaxaca welcomes spirits home with "bread of the dead," 36 teenagers show us their generation and the hilarious logic of monorail cats.
November 3, 2018 at 12:24PM
"Continue" https://ift.tt/2PEe04n